The Role Portfolio Manager (Bridging & Development Finance) In this hands-on role, you ll take full ownership of a bridging and development loan book, combining portfolio management with site involvement and team mentorship. This is not just managing numbers behind a desk, you ll be actively involved in projects, problem-solving cases, and helping shape the lender s future operations. Key Responsibilities Manage a portfolio of bridging and development loans end-to-end, including drawdowns, redemptions, and borrower relationships. Conduct regular site visits (1 2 per week), liaising directly with developers, surveyors, and contractors. Apply property and development knowledge to reduce reliance on monitoring surveyors. Handle impaired or stressed cases, enforcing personal guarantees when required. Drive process improvements and support new loan management systems. Mentor and support junior Portfolio Managers, building a strong and knowledgeable team. Skills & Experience Proven track record managing a loan book in Development Finance and/or Bridging Finance. Background in surveying, construction, or site management is advantageous. Confident in managing developer and contractor relationships. Strong process focus, with the ability to implement scalable improvements. Ambitious, driven, and ready to step into a future leadership role. Prior team management experience desirable but not essential. An independent investment and merchant banking firm is looking to hire an Investment Banking Associate for its TMT team. Join a high performing advisory team working on headline M&A and selective growth financings across tech enabled sectors. Real responsibility from day one. Direct exposure to senior clients. A team that values sharp thinking, clean execution and creativity. Responsibilities Own the model on live mandates including DCF, LBO, merger models, scenarios and sensitivities Create client ready materials including board packs, investment committee documents, information memoranda and investor presentations Coordinate due diligence, manage the data room and Q&A, and keep workstreams on timeline Build valuations that stand up in the room using public comparables, precedent transactions and sum of the parts with defendable assumptions Track TMT themes and convert them into angles for origination Requirements At least four years of M&A experience from an investment bank, advisory boutique or Big 4 corporate finance Comfort building models from first principles and walking through drivers and checks in a live setting Fluency in valuation with careful peer selection and normalisation Full process experience including diligence, documentation and stakeholder management under real deadlines Clear communication, strong teamwork and pride in high quality output Curiosity about tech enabled business models and how value is created Apply today to find out more!

Head of Loan Management Bridging and Buy to Let Mortgages London £70k-£80k We are working with a leading independent bridging finance provider based in the United Kingdom. With a strong presence in the market, they specialise in offering fast and flexible bridging loans and buy-to-let mortgages. The Head of Loan Management will be responsible for overseeing the loan origination and portfolio management processes, ensuring the efficient and profitable operation of lending activities. This position requires a deep understanding of lending principles, strong leadership skills, and the ability to make sound credit decisions. Key Responsibilities: Loan Origination & Underwriting Loan Portfolio Management Team Leadership and Development Relationship Management Process Improvement and Risk Mitigation Role overview: Evaluate the creditworthiness of borrowers, analyzing financial statements, credit reports, and other relevant information. Make informed lending decisions, balancing risk and profitability considerations. Oversee the management and administration of the loan portfolio, ensuring compliance with internal policies and regulatory requirements. Monitor loan performance, review portfolio quality, and develop strategies to minimize credit risk. Implement strategies for loan collections and delinquency management. Conduct periodic portfolio reviews and make recommendations for portfolio adjustments as necessary. Provide leadership and guidance to the loan origination and portfolio management teams. Set performance targets and provide ongoing coaching and feedback to team members. Foster a positive and collaborative team environment, promoting continuous learning and professional development. Participate in recruitment and selection processes to build a high-performing team. Cultivate and maintain relationships with borrowers, ensuring excellent customer service and addressing their financing needs. Collaborate with internal stakeholders, such as credit analysts, legal, and compliance teams, to facilitate efficient loan processing and closing. Engage with external stakeholders, such as regulators and auditors, as required. Identify opportunities for process improvements and automation to enhance operational efficiency. Develop and implement risk mitigation strategies, including credit policies and procedures. Stay updated on industry trends, regulatory changes, and best practices in lending. Skills and Experience: Proven experience in loan origination, credit analysis, and portfolio management, preferably in a senior or leadership role. Strong knowledge of lending principles, credit analysis techniques, and regulatory requirements. Excellent analytical and problem-solving skills, with the ability to assess complex credit situations and make informed decisions. Demonstrated leadership abilities, with experience in managing and developing a team. Solid understanding of financial statements, cash flow analysis, and risk assessment. Strong negotiation and relationship-building skills. Ability to work effectively under pressure and meet deadlines in a fast-paced environment. Proficient in using loan management software and MS Office Suite. Excellent communication skills, both written and verbal, with the ability to communicate complex concepts effectively.
